What is the role of a Financial Planner? As a Financial Planner, you will focus on developing and deepening mass affluent client relationships by providing high quality advice and service. You will build and leverage your external and internal networks and centres of influence, understanding that growing a practice is all about building new and long‑term relationships. External Clients Engage in proactive client outreach to individuals outside the Scotiabank network, showcasing the unique value a Financial Planner brings to their financial journey. Demonstrate how expert financial planning can empower clients to clarify, pursue, and ultimately achieve their financial objectives—no matter where they are starting from. Internal Clients Deepen relationships with existing Scotiabank clients who may have limited interaction with the bank. Proactively mine opportunities and cultivate meaningful connections, positioning yourself as a trusted advisor. Build strong internal partnerships across the branch network to ensure seamless access to the full breadth of Scotiabank’s resources. Key Responsibilities Drive investment sales and new client acquisition while adhering to Global Sales Principles, compliance and regulatory requirements. Establish business development opportunities with prospects and clients within the assigned market area. Promote the development and sustainable growth of proprietary investment business in the assigned market area. Execute business development plans for mass affluent prospects and existing clients, identifying opportunities and facilitating implementation. Provide client‑centric investment solutions through a financial planning framework, aligning with Global Sales Principles. Conduct outbound communications and proactive calling to prospects to remain top‑of‑mind for future business opportunities. Participate actively in local professional and community events and associations, delivering community information sessions and financial seminars. Build and maintain a market profile, network with investment industry specialists, and manage a small budget for independent marketing‑based activities. Required Skills and Experience 3 years of experience in financial planning and investment sales. Mutual fund certified professional with current accreditation and good standing for CIRO licensing requirements (Investments Funds in Canada or Canadian Securities Course). Successfully completed a Personal Financial Planning (PFP®) designation and/or a Certified Financial Planner (CFP®) designation. Proven networking, client acquisition and interpersonal skills; experience building and maintaining Centres of Influence (COIs). Goal‑oriented and entrepreneurial, able to work independently with minimal supervision and as part of a larger team. Extensive knowledge of competitive offerings, market trends, economic conditions and the regulatory environment. Valid driver’s license and access to a vehicle to meet clients and prospects within the designated district. What’s in it for you? An entrepreneurial culture with the freedom to develop your career.
